On 02/05/2009 Dominik 'Rathann' Mierzejewski wrote: > > > Not for me, because I want to store my .iso collection in one > directory > > > together with their hash files, therefore they need to have > different names. > > Seconded. It's a pain when you want to download multiple ISO files > into one > directory and the checksum files all have the same name. > I agree that it's nice to have them named differently, but for users trying to checksum the ISOs just after downloading it's much easier for us to say, "Run sha256sum -c ISO-SUMS" rather than, "Do an 'ls *.sha*' and run either sha1sum or sha256sum on these files". -Doug
